§ 7603. Schools
The following schools are included under section 2:1
(1) A licensed barber school under the act of June 19, 1931 (P.L. 589, No. 202),2 referred to as the Barbers' License Law.
(2) A school of cosmetology as defined by section 1 of the act of May 3, 1933 (P.L. 242, No. 86),3 referred to as the Cosmetology Law.
(3) A school which provides an approved program of professional nursing under the act of May 22, 1951 (P.L. 317, No. 69),4 known as The Professional Nursing Law.
(4) A regionally accredited college or university approved under section 6(b)(2) and (3) of The Professional Nursing Law5 for education as a dietitian-nutritionist.
(5) A school, hospital or other educational institution that provides a program in practical nursing prescribed and approved by the State Board of Nursing under the act of March 2, 1956 (1955 P.L. 1211, No. 376),6 known as the Practical Nurse Law.
